Completed
Push — master ( a55acf...3327a7 )
by David
03:44
created

Wordlift_Install_3_19_5   A

Complexity

Total Complexity 1

Size/Duplication

Total Lines 22
Duplicated Lines 0 %

Coupling/Cohesion

Components 0
Dependencies 2

Importance

Changes 0
Metric Value
dl 0
loc 22
rs 10
c 0
b 0
f 0
wmc 1
lcom 0
cbo 2

1 Method

Rating   Name   Duplication   Size   Complexity  
A install() 0 10 1
1
<?php
2
/**
3
 * Installs: Install Version 3.19.5.
4
 *
5
 * @since      3.19.5
6
 * @package    Wordlift
7
 * @subpackage Wordlift/install
8
 */
9
10
/**
11
 * Define the {@link Wordlift_Install_3_19_5} interface.
12
 *
13
 * @since      3.19.5
14
 * @package    Wordlift
15
 * @subpackage Wordlift/install
16
 */
17
class Wordlift_Install_3_19_5 extends Wordlift_Install {
18
19
	/**
20
	 * {@inheritdoc}
21
	 */
22
	protected static $version = '3.19.5';
23
24
	/**
25
	 * {@inheritdoc}
26
	 */
27
	public function install() {
28
29
		/*
30
		 * Flush all the caches, since we changed some JSON-LD publishing rules.
31
		 *
32
		 * @see https://github.com/insideout10/wordlift-plugin/issues/858
33
		 */
34
		Wordlift_File_Cache_Service::flush_all();
35
36
	}
37
38
}
39